#af659d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#af659d is composed of 68.6% red, 39.6%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.3% magenta, 10.3%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 314.6 degrees, a saturation of 31.6% and a lightness of 54.1%. #af659d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caff with #5f003b.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

● #af659d color description : Mostly desaturated dark magenta.
#af659d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#af659d has RGB values of R:175, G:101,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.1,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11494813.

Shades and Tints of #af659d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f9f3f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#af659d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b898b is the less saturated color, while #f71dc2 is the most saturated one.
